EU calls on Iran to halt ballistic missile program representatives from Germany, France, China, the United Kingdom and Russia held a meeting in Vienna on Friday, according to news agencies, in which EU member states demand Iran to suspend its nuclear activities. The Iranian government, on the other hand, is unwilling to listen to anyone dismissing the US nuclear deal in 2015 and imposing sanctions on Tehran. Earlier on Thursday, Tehran also rejected European countries’ demands to abandon nuclear activities, according to the media.

Iranian officials say the European Union has not played a role in the US withdrawal from the nuclear deal and lifting sanctions, in fact, Brussels’ policy in this regard has been hypocritical. Brussels authorities have been pushing Iran day and night to abandon its nuclear activities, but he has never called on Washington to lift sanctions. Foreign Minister Jawad Zarif said that the three major European Union countries – Germany, France and Britain – have failed to deliver on their promises. We are in pain to protect the three countries from UN sanctions, but so far their performance has been zero. In these circumstances, the EU has no right to make any threat to Tehran or set a deadline for it, analysts say. European delegates say talks on US sanctions and Iranian nuclear program were not closed.
